Critical Evaluation
Value of the Information & Strength of the Argument
The video provides a solid foundational explanation of the three genetic recombination mechanisms, with clear distinctions and visual aids. The argumentation is logical, progressing from the problem of binary fission to the three solutions. It effectively uses examples, such as the transformation of harmless bacteria into harmful ones, to illustrate concepts. However, it does not delve into molecular details or experimental evidence, limiting its depth for advanced learners.
